中文用戶名的js檢驗(yàn)正則
更新時(shí)間:2009年11月02日 17:09:00 作者:
好多網(wǎng)站需要用中文用戶名注冊(cè),下面的代碼就是客戶端檢測(cè)。強(qiáng)烈建議后臺(tái)也要控制一下。
username1: "(^[a-zA-Z]{1}([a-zA-Z0-9_]){4,14}|(^[\u4E00-\uFA29]{1}+[a-zA-Z0-9\u4E00-\uFA29]{2,7}))$",
<script>
<!--
function checkStr(str){
// [\u4E00-\uFA29]|[\uE7C7-\uE7F3]漢字編碼范圍
var re1 = new RegExp("^([\u4E00-\uFA29]|[\uE7C7-\uE7F3]|[a-zA-Z0-9])*$");
if (!re1.test(str)){
alert("否");
return false;
}
alert("是");
return true;
}
//-->
</script>
復(fù)制代碼 代碼如下:
<script>
<!--
function checkStr(str){
// [\u4E00-\uFA29]|[\uE7C7-\uE7F3]漢字編碼范圍
var re1 = new RegExp("^([\u4E00-\uFA29]|[\uE7C7-\uE7F3]|[a-zA-Z0-9])*$");
if (!re1.test(str)){
alert("否");
return false;
}
alert("是");
return true;
}
//-->
</script>
您可能感興趣的文章:
- php正則表達(dá)匹配中文問(wèn)題分析小結(jié)
- PHP 正則表達(dá)式驗(yàn)證中文的問(wèn)題
- PHP把空格、換行符、中文逗號(hào)等替換成英文逗號(hào)的正則表達(dá)式
- php+正則將字符串中的字母數(shù)字和中文分割
- PHP 正則判斷中文UTF-8或GBK的思路及具體實(shí)現(xiàn)
- 正確的PHP匹配UTF-8中文的正則表達(dá)式
- javascript判斷中文的正則
- js中判斷數(shù)字\字母\中文的正則表達(dá)式 (實(shí)例)
- js實(shí)現(xiàn)正則匹配中文標(biāo)點(diǎn)符號(hào)的方法
- JavaScript正則表達(dá)式驗(yàn)證中文實(shí)例講解
- javascript中使用正則計(jì)算中文長(zhǎng)度的例子
- JavaScript控制輸入框中只能輸入中文、數(shù)字和英文的方法【基于正則實(shí)現(xiàn)】
- php與javascript正則匹配中文的方法分析
相關(guān)文章
Jmeter?使用Json提取請(qǐng)求數(shù)據(jù)的方法
這篇文章主要介紹了Jmeter?使用Json提取請(qǐng)求數(shù)據(jù),本文給大家介紹的非常詳細(xì),對(duì)大家的學(xué)習(xí)或工作具有一定的參考借鑒價(jià)值,需要的朋友可以參考下2021-04-04
正則表達(dá)式之字符組[?](Character?Classes)
字符組是正則表達(dá)式最基本的結(jié)構(gòu)之一,這里就為大家介紹一下字符組[]的正確使用方法,需要的朋友可以參考下2023-05-05
JavaScript正則表達(dá)式驗(yàn)證身份證號(hào)碼是否合法(兩種方法)
正則表達(dá)式(regular expression)是一個(gè)描述字符模式的對(duì)象。下面通過(guò)本篇文章給大家介紹js正則表達(dá)式驗(yàn)證身份證號(hào)碼是否合法,需要的朋友可以參考下本篇文章2015-09-09
正則表達(dá)式在IOS中的應(yīng)用及IOS中三種正則表達(dá)式的使用與比較
本篇文章給大家介紹正則表達(dá)式在IOS中應(yīng)用以及IOS中三種正則表達(dá)式式的使用與比較,感興趣的朋友跟著小編一起來(lái)學(xué)習(xí)學(xué)習(xí)吧2015-09-09

